Detroit-based band Eva Under Fire has released their latest single, the sonically fierce and lyrically razor-sharp “Murder Scene,” out now via Better Noise Music.
Written by singer and songwriter Amanda Lyberg, who is also a licensed therapist, the song explores themes of eating disorders, body dysmorphia, self-doubt, and how dreams can become nightmares when criticized.
“Murder Scene” follows up to their previous single “Awakening,” released in October 2025 via Better Noise Music.
The band has been on hiatus for two years before releasing new music.
Lyberg drew on her career as a therapist to create an open dialogue among the band members during the recording process.
Her work in therapy started in 2018 when she graduated with a Master of Arts in Psychology degree and went on to work at a mental health clinic in Detroit.
The band will be touring extensively with Jeris Johnson and Butcher Babies, followed by supporting Five Finger Death Punch's “20th Anniversary World Tour 2026.” Their new single is available for stream/download via Better Noise Music.,In addition to their music career, Lyberg is currently practicing psychotherapy specializing in trauma work, grief and loss, and addiction recovery.
Her story turned into a 2023 short film, “My Rockstar,” which used Eva Under Fire music throughout, and has won over 20 awards in several film fests including Orlando Film Fest, Wild Rivers Film Festival, Toronto WILDfilm Festival, and many others.
